About NTi Audio

NTi Audio is a manufacturer of test and measurement solutions for acoustics, audio, and vibration applications, headquartered in Schaan, Liechtenstein. The company develops and manufactures precision instruments, software, and reporting workflows used by professionals who need to verify acoustic performance and compliance, from industrial manufacturing quality control to public address systems in safety-critical environments. NTi Audio serves customers worldwide through subsidiaries across Europe, the Americas, and Asia.

The challenge

NTi Audio's situation was not a hiring push. It was a retention question. Two existing employees, a software developer and a product manager, wanted to return to their countries of origin, Poland and Italy, and keep working remotely for NTi Audio. The company had no entity in either country.

Before Rivermate, NTi Audio had handled this through direct contracts between the company and the employee. As COO Danilo Zanatta described it, his main concern was to comply with all the legal requirements in each country where the remote employees were actually working. Without local presence or local employment expertise, he had no reliable way to know whether those direct arrangements would hold up.

What was at stake

Two exposures sat behind the direct-contract setup.

The first was the employment relationship itself. A direct contract with a worker living and working in another country raises questions about which country's employment law applies and whether the company has met its social security and payroll obligations there. Danilo Zanatta's stated worry was exactly this: complying with the legal requirements in each country.

The second was permanent establishment risk. Danilo Zanatta asked many detailed questions on this point, and Rivermate's work ensured NTi Audio carries no such risk in either country.

What this means for similar companies

If you're a European manufacturer or technology company with valued employees who want to relocate to their home countries, you face the same question NTi Audio did: how do you keep someone on the team when they move to a country where you have no entity? Direct contracts feel simple until you ask whether they comply with local employment law and whether the arrangement creates tax exposure for the company itself.
